Door placement is an important factor in Maui’s home design. Positioning the doors can significantly impact the functionality, aesthetics, and the home’s overall ambiance. Maui’s unique geographical features, climate, cultural influences, and lifestyle preferences make door placement even more relevant for creating a harmonious, comfortable, and energy-efficient home.
The View
One of the primary considerations for door placement in Maui is its incredible natural surroundings. Maui’s stunning ocean views, lush landscapes, and majestic mountains are enjoyable inside or outside. Homeowners and architects can ensure easy access by positioning doors to maximize the connection between indoor and outdoor spaces. Expansive glass doors or sliding panels that lead to outdoor patios, lanais, or gardens can blur the boundaries between inside and outside, allowing residents to enjoy the island’s climate and natural beauty year-round.
Functionality And Comfort
Functionality and ease of access are critical factors when placing doors in Maui homes. The layout should facilitate smooth traffic flow between rooms and provide easy access to outdoor areas, especially for properties near the beach or scenic spots. Properly placed doors can enhance privacy, separate private and public areas, and allow for flexible use of space.
Maui’s tropical climate needs careful door placement to promote natural ventilation and passive cooling. Designers should take advantage of prevailing winds and breezes by situating doors to facilitate cross-ventilation, reducing the need to run the A/C and overall energy consumption. Properly positioned doors can enhance airflow, ensuring a more comfortable and eco-friendly living environment.
Energy Efficiency And Airflow
Electricity is one of the biggest expenses for any Maui homeowner. Fuel for power generation is shipped in from the Mainland, adding to the costs. In the future, Maui and the entire Aloha State hope to have near 100% self-sufficiency and sustainability for energy generation. For now, we depend on the Mainland.
Intelligent door placement includes features like incorporating weatherproofing materials and utilizing natural light. Both contribute to the home’s overall energy efficiency. Using energy-efficient doors can help reduce electricity consumption, contributing to Maui’s sustainability goals.
Placement of interior doors can also impact airflow into and out of each individual room, leading to drafts, absence of fresh air, and contributing to poor air quality in the home. Correct placement of the interior doors can make or break proper ventilation inside. Carefully placing doors ensures that they do not open onto each other or block windows.
It’s also important to locate interior doors so that the position maximizes space.
Securing The Home
Door placement can significantly impact the security and safety of a home. Exterior doors need to be heavy with strong security to withstand a security challenge.
High winds can also threaten the home’s structural integrity, and a door can be a possible weak link. Choose sturdy, well-placed doors and entryways that can deter intruders and ensure the safety of you and your family in your new home.
